The role of a data analyst typically involves a moderate amount of coding, but it is not exclusively coding-focused. The extent of coding required can vary based on the specific job and the tools used by the organization. Here are some common aspects related to coding in a data analyst role:
Languages Used:
SQL: Often used for data querying and management.
Python/R: Frequently utilized for data analysis, statistical modeling, and visualization.
Excel: While not traditional coding, advanced Excel functions and macros may involve some coding-like skills.
Tasks Involving Coding:
Data extraction and manipulation using SQL.
Data analysis and visualization using Python or R.
Automating repetitive tasks through scripting.
Tools:
Data analysts may also use tools like Tableau, Power BI, or Excel, which require less coding knowledge compared to programming languages.
| Aspect | Involvement Level |
|---|---|
| SQL | High |
| Python/R | Moderate to High |
| Excel | Low to Moderate |
| Visualization Tools | Low |
| Scripting for Automation | Moderate |
Overall, while coding is an important skill for data analysts, it is just one part of a broader skill set that includes data interpretation, visualization, and communication.